the same here, the new version of casper is not working properly:
there is not only problem with assembling root FS as reported above, but
I am also not able to boot with persistent boot cmd:
reproduce:
-syslinuxed vfat USB stick: /casper/filesystem.squashfs,initrd.gz,vmlinuz
-persistent keyword on cmdline
-boot ends up in busybox
without "persistent" keyword, system boots ok
CAUSE:
initramfs-tools/scripts/casper: find_cow_device() called from
setup_unionfs("/cdrom/casper","/root"), unmounts previously mounted
/cdrom during scanning for casper-rw; /cdrom/casper/filesystem.squashfs
is then not accessible for mount ...
